PETER JEFFREY SHIRK served as a combat officer in the Marines Qnd Bn, 4th Marine Regt., Viet Naml, then later finished up his degree at Notre Dame. Pete will practice with a large firm in Chicago. He and JoAnne had a baby girl, Erin, in July of 1974. ARNOLD CAMPBELL was a London grdup member in 1973-74. In his final year, he studied in the Environmental Law program. Arnie is a Kalamazoo College graduate. Mrs. Bertram: iiThat sounds like nonsense, my dear? Mr. Bertram: iiMay be so, my dear; but it may be very good law for all that? -Sir Walter Scott, GuyMannering, ch. 9. 80 JOHN H. KAZANJIAN graduated with highest honors from Providence College in Rhode Island. He was the Managing Editor of Volume 50, m Dame Lawxer. His notes were in num- bers 2 and 5 0f the preceding volume. J ohn is a brilliant student; he also has a refreshingly disarming personality. The combination of personal warmth, brains, diligence and modesty which we find in J ohn leads the HOYNES REPORTER to cite him as the Class- mate Most Likely To Succeed.

L' . 3 THOMAS H. POLLIHAN graduated from Quincy College, the Christian Brothersi school in Illinois, with high honors. He studied in London his sec- ond year. He will clerk for the Court of Appeals in St. Louis, Missouri. 33The bloody book of law You shall yourself read in the bitter letter After your own sense. -Shakespeaxe, Othello, Act III FRANCIS E. SCHACHTELE gradu- ated cum laude from Seton Hall Uni- versity with a degree in government. He served in the Army for a few years before coming to law school. Frank spent his second year of law school in Indianapolis. x 3: MARGARET JANE JENSEN is a Mis- hawaka native who graduated from DePauw University in Greencastle, Indiana. She was a 1973-74 Londoner. J ane holds a Masters degree in teaching from Duke University. MARCIA MAE GAUGHAN graduated from one of the 3tSeven Sistersi, 30f the Ivy LeagueL Smith College. She is the first woman ever to sit on the Editorial Board of the Notre Dame Lawyer. Her note on Labor Law was published in June of 1974. At the end of our first year of law study, the fac- ulty cited Marcia for outstanding scho- larship and leadership. Bl
